Jorai
Man living at the time of Divided Monarchy
A man from the tribe of Gad living at the time of Divided Monarchy, only mentioned at 1Ch.5.13;
only referred to as Jorai (יוֹרַי);
son of Abihail;
a brother of Michael, Meshullam, Sheba, Jacan, Zia and Eber.
Strong's Definition
Jorai, an Israelite
Derivation: from H3384 (יָרָה); rainy;
KJV Usage: Jorai.
Outline of Biblical Usage
Jorai = "Jehovah has taught me"
1) one of the Gadites dwelling at Gilead in Bashan in the reign of king Jotham of Judah
